The industry saw a major breakthrough in 1962 when the government granted the monopoly rights to all forms of gambling to Sociedade de Turismo e Diversões de Macau (STDM), run by Stanley Ho. Casino is of Italian origin; the root casa means a house. The term casino may mean a small country villa, summerhouse, or social club.
